Tips to buy books as presents

1. Don’t think what books you like, think what books they like.
2. Don’t buy a book which is nice thinking later you will decide who you will give it to.
3. Check what kind of books the person likes. If she likes detective stories, buy her a detective story.
4. Try to buy a book the person doesn’t have. You can ask somebody from the family to check on the shelves.
5. A very good idea is to buy a book associated with people’s interest. If somebody is interested in Japan, you can buy her an album, a guide or a novel set in the Japanese reality.

6. Buy books associated to what people like doing. For an aunt who likes cooking you can buy a good cookery book – she will love it. For a teenager girl with artistic talents you can buy a book about how to make jewellery.

7. Don’t think only which authors the person likes, but also which she might like – of course if you know anything about books. It is lovely when the gift is a completely unknown author and title and then the person says it was the book of the lifetime.
8. Buy beautiful editions and choose hard covers if available. They cost a little more, but it is a present – so don’t choose to be economical.
